Generate YouTube Thumbnails with Nano Banana and GPT Models

CREATED BY

JK

1 Template

30 Views

LAST UPDATED

January 7, 2026

SOLUTION

Marketing

INTEGRATIONS USED

DESCRIPTION

Overview

This Gumloop workflow powers an AI thumbnail generator that creates custom YouTube thumbnails based on your text, styling preferences, background color, and uploaded images.

It connects to a WeWeb frontend (available on the WeWeb marketplace: https://marketplace.weweb.io/projects/c9ed3f34-eb74-4805-91d0-3a9c24457512/) via Webhook to provide a complete, user-friendly app.

How It Works

The App (WeWeb Frontend)

Users customize every aspect of their thumbnail through a simple interface:

  • Title & subtitle text - Add your main headline and supporting text

  • Font selection - Choose fonts that match your brand

  • Text placement - Position text exactly where you want it

  • Background color - Set custom background colors

  • Reference image - Upload a thumbnail design you like and specify any edits to make on top of it

  • Channel face photo - Add your face or any profile image

  • AI model preference - Choose between Nano Banana or GPT Image models

  • Generate - Click to create your thumbnail

The Workflow (Gumloop Backend)

Once the user hits Generate:

  • WeWeb sends all inputs (text, fonts, colors, placement, images) to the Gumloop workflow via Supabase edge function

  • Gumloop converts the reference image and all user inputs into a structured JSON format

  • The JSON is processed by your selected AI model (Nano Banana or GPT Image)

  • The AI generates the final thumbnail with all customizations applied

  • The result is returned to WeWeb via webhook, and the user can download their thumbnail

Why This Workflow Is Useful

  • Creating YouTube thumbnails costs $5-15 per design or 1-3 hours in Canva/Photoshop. This workflow generates them in under 3 minute, so you can test variations and publish without the bottleneck.

  • Pick a reference thumbnail you like, then customize the text, fonts, colors, background, and face photo using Nano Banana or GPT Image models to match your style.

  • Built for creators publishing weekly, agencies managing multiple channels, or anyone who wants to build a thumbnail generator SaaS. Use it yourself or monetize it with credits, subscriptions, or white-label options.

Setup Requirements

HOW DO YOU SET THIS UP?

1.

Clone the UI template from WeWeb Marketplace

This way to the marketplace: https://marketplace.weweb.io/projects/c9ed3f34-eb74-4805-91d0-3a9c24457512/

2.

Create Supabase edge functions in WeWeb to securely call this Gumloop workflow

1. Edge function to call Gumloop API (paste your Gumloop API key when prompted) 2. Polling function for webhook responses (paste your Gumloop user ID when prompted)

3.

Test the workflow and publish

Enter your reference image, text, font, colors, channel face in the UI and hit generate to test the workflow.

4.

(Optional) Connect your own models

For more control over usage limits and cost you can choose to connect your own Gemini and OpenAI API keys inside your Gumloop workspace.

Hand-picked by the Gumloop team

Similar Templates

Advanced icon
+4

39 views

a week ago